1. 500px

500px was launched in 2009. It is one of the leading online networks for photographers with millions of members worldwide to monetize their work and start earning with their high-skilled photography.
500px is a global photography network and app for aspiring and practicing photographers to gain exposure and can be one of the best Pinterest alternatives to consider now.
Pros:
- A relevant and high-quality strong photography community.
- A great platform for professional and aspiring photographers to showcase their photography skills and generate clients.
- You can also start earning with the licensing for selling photos on the 500px.
Cons:
- Not ideal for casual users looking for varied content.
- Limited free features; premium subscription needed for advanced tools.
Who Should Use It?
- If you are fond of photography and like to create high-quality visuals, 500px offers a Pinterest-like experience focused solely on images type of content.
- Perfect for photographers who want to showcase and sell their work that is not the Pinterest feature and makes 500px one of the best Pinterest alternatives.

3. Dribbble

Dribbble was founded in 2009. It is one of the best social networks used for self-promotion and is a good social networking platform for designers to get potential clients by showcasing their artwork online. Dribbble helps you share small screenshots (shots) to show off your current projects to help boost your portfolio and make it strong and a site like Pinterest.
Pros:
- Dribbble is focused on high-quality designing content for users or clients with their skill and expertise in the work such as images, animations, creatives, etc.
- A good platform to showcase your professional design work to potential clients for earning.
- Strong community for networking with designers and potential clients to build trust.
Cons:
- Dribbble is not primarily used for casual or in a funny way. This platform is for professional work clients seeking freelancers and agencies or they are potential clients.
- It requires an invitation to post work.
Who Should Use It?
Dribbble is perfect for UI/UX graphic designers, and graphic artists to get clients and built their trust on them by showing their work as per their skillset.
4. DeviantArt

DeviantArt was founded in 2010, It is one of the largest social networks for artists and art enthusiasts that allows users to upload and share their visual creativity such as digital art, traditional art, photography, literature, and more.
DeviantArt is a platform with an audience that is generally one of the Pinterest alternatives for artists because has a big community of artists.
It can be considered the great Pinterest alternative in 2025 especially if you are a creative artist.
Pros:
- Dedicated to one of the largest online art communities.
- Supports various art styles like traditional and digital etc.
- Strong engagement due to the large community of artists and fans.
Cons:
- DeviantArt is not used for entertainment purposes but rather more art-focused and for professional work.
- DeviantArt’s content may not be suitable for all users.
Who Should Use It?
Best for artists and digital creators to share their work and attract clients to their business by building solid trust among the clients.

5. Tumblr

Tumblr is a great Pinterest alternative for bloggers, and artists, offering a creative space where users can share blog posts, images, artwork, and inspirational content to the audience to build a strong community for your business or self-branding.
If you are searching for the best Pinterest alternatives in 2025 for bloggers or designers, Tumblr provides the freedom and a space for you to curate your art or any creative collection making Tumblr serves as an excellent site like Pinterest.
Pros
- Creative Content Sharing: Post images, gifs, text, videos, etc on your blog or Tumblr subdomain.
- Customizable Themes: Tumblr is also a web 2.0 submission website that allows you to personalize your blog with unique themes and layouts that match your brand colors.
- Social Interaction: You can follow other blogs if you like their content, reblog the content, and leave comments to interact with the other users.
- Multi-Device Access: Tumblr can be used on the web, iOS, and Android devices.
Cons
- Limited audience growth: Tumblr is not as popular as other Pinterest alternatives described above such as Instagram in terms of engaging and big audience.
- Weak monetization options: Tumblr is not ideal for influencers or businesses for collaboration etc.
- Content moderation issues: Sometimes inappropriate or unfiltered content is shown to you that you may not want to be shown.
- Declining user base: Tumblr has lost its users or traction over the years than its competitors have gained such as Medium.
Who Should Use It?
